When you transport valuable goods, it's crucial to ensure their safety from unforeseen occurrences. Goods in transit insurance is a vital component of risk management that gives financial reimbursement if your shipments are damaged during transportation. This in-depth policy covers your products against a range of potential threats, giving you peace of mind knowing your company is protected.
- Frequent causes of damage during transit include incidents, severe weather, and theft.
- Goods in transit insurance commonly includes physical damage, loss of goods, and even liability for any third-party complaints arising from shipping.

Addressing Risks in Transportation: Goods In Transit Insurance Solutions
In today's shifting global marketplace, the movement of goods across borders presents a unique set of challenges. Transportation logistics are vital to ensure the smooth flow of commerce, but unforeseen circumstances can disrupt this delicate balance and lead to significant financial setbacks. Therefore, comprehensive goods in transit insurance is critical for businesses involved in international trade. This type of insurance provides crucial protection against a variety of risks, including theft, damage, loss due to natural disasters, and even political instability. By mitigating these financial obligations, businesses can thrive with greater confidence, knowing that their valuable cargo is protected throughout its journey.
Additionally, a well-crafted goods in transit insurance program can customize to the specific needs of each business, taking into regard factors such as the type and value of goods being transported, the destination, and any potential risks along the way.
